We had a good day today. We appeared before the committee working on
Molly's Bill, named after Molly Dattilo, who disappeared from Westlake
Apts. on I465 westside of Indy almost 3 yrs. ago. This legislation
identifies "high-risk" missing persons, and gives police and coroners clear
guidelines to follow, esp. in communicating with families. It is model
legislation that has been passed in other states, and comes from U.S
Dept of Justice guidelines. I was the only one who testified today who
has experienced total cooperation and communication with the police. It
is unimaginable to us that families would have to go through this AND
have a bad experience with the police. We are urging everyone residing in
Indiana to email their state reps. and state senators in support of
this legislation IN ITS ORIGINAL FORM. We got the original language back
in the bill today- it had been watered down by the IN. State police. The
vote out of committee was 11 to 0, so it has strong bipartisan
support. And it should remain having that support.Please pass this
along to everyone who has offered to help us. It may be "Molly's Bill",
but it will help all future missing persons, and maybe some who are
currently unaccounted for.
